The Strategy
Delivered to the Senior High School IT Track students of Holy Spirit Academy of Malolos, this career talk provides a visceral look at the “Modern IT Perimeter.” The strategy was to move beyond textbook definitions of IT and instead focus on the Operational Intelligence required to thrive in a post-AI world. By sharing real-world “War Stories” from two decades of development, the talk helps students build a mental model of the industry that prioritizes adaptability, ethical reasoning, and the “Truthiness Check” as core technical competencies.
Core Workshop Topics
- The Modern IT Perimeter: What it actually means to be a developer, designer, or architect in 2023 and beyond.
- AI as a Co-Pilot: Preparing for a career where AI-assisted orchestration is the default, not the exception.
- The “Truthiness” Mindset: Why critical thinking and verification are now as important as syntax and logic.
- Skill Scaffolding: How to build a robust technical foundation while staying adaptable to emerging frameworks.
- Operational Ethics: Navigating the responsibility of building systems that impact real human lives.
- Roadmap to Readiness: Practical advice for students transitioning from academic theory to professional execution.
